Two-vehicle t-bone crash causes serious injuries in Newberg, Newberg OR


A serious two-vehicle T-bone collision occurred near OR-99W and West First Street in Newberg. At least one person sustained serious injuries. Emergency responders and police arrived at the scene. The vehicles involved were a dark newer Honda sedan and an older brown sedan. Heavy damage was reported. The situation is being managed by emergency personnel on site.
